  • Material: Brushed silver Aluminum DIBOND® with a metallic finish and horizontal grain.
  • Thickness: 3mm (0.12") for a durable, rigid base.
  • Printing: Direct print on AluDibond for vivid colors and a matte finish; unprinted white areas reveal metallic silver.
  • Finish: Matte, glare-free, ideal for a striking brushed silver effect.
  • Hanging Kit: Included; varies by fulfillment country.

How do I care for my brushed aluminum print to maintain its quality?

Gently dust with a soft, dry cloth; avoid harsh chemicals. The aluminum base and fade-resistant inks ensure longevity with minimal maintenance.
